## Step 3 — Configure the extraction script

The lexi-extract script scans the Farwind app repos for translation strings and pushes new keys to the Phrasedock service. It runs as part of the release pipeline, but on-call may need to run it manually after a hotfix merge.

The script reads configuration from extract.env in the tooling directory. Source paths and locale lists are already committed. The upload credential is not. Add the following line to extract.env before running:

secret setting of tajof-bahif: COURIER_KEY3=65d

Ticket: SAMP-412. The sampling sidecar for ChatterRelay stopped forwarding logs at 03:10 when its credential to the internal Siftwell ingestion service expired. Sampling dropped to 0%, so the service is now emitting full-volume logs and pressuring the aggregator. No evidence of misuse; expiry was routine and the rotation job simply never ran. Security review requested before we re-enable ingestion at the 2% sample rate. A replacement credential has been issued and is recorded below.

API key for bageg-kajef: vxb2-ss

Subject: Key rotation — crondrift service

For future maintainers: while investigating the scheduler drift on the Tallowmere batch hosts, we found the crondrift probe still using a credential from the original deployment. It was rotated today as part of cleanup. If drift alerts go quiet after a deploy, check this first — the probe fails silently on auth errors, which is exactly what masked the drift for three weeks. The probe config lives in the standard env file. The replacement key for the internal crondrift gateway follows.

API key for fahop-kahog: qvz23-FPNGbaKBTQUvhqADhGBdFuu

Ticket: Quillmark rendering pipeline — sanitizer update sign-off. Plugin authors should note that raw HTML blocks will now be stripped unless declared in the plugin manifest, and fenced code languages must match the approved lexer list. Please test plugins against the staging renderer before the cutover. This change cannot ship until sign-off is recorded by the person named below.

signatory, yahog-badug: Quenix Ulaael